Brimley State Park is a public recreation area covering approximately 100 acres on the shore of Whitefish Bay at the far eastern end of Lake Superior in the U.S. state of Michigan.

Brimley is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in Chippewa County, Michigan. The CDP had a population of 504 at the 2020 census. Brimley is located in Michigan's Upper Peninsula, and is located along the southern shore of Lake Superior.
